The city has thousand years of civilization that is preserved in the forms of shrines and tombs. The city is situated approximately in the centre of Pakistan and located at the banks of Chanab River.The city that is the third largest city by area and become on the fifth place through the population.The city that is surrounded by the mosques, tombs and shrines while Multan is the birthplace of famous Punjabi poet Fariduddin Ganjshakar known as Baba Farid.

Multan that is the trade centre of Eastern of Pakistan due the home of crops just like that as wheat, cotton, sugarcane, oil seeds while also have major fruits as mangoes, citrus, guava and pomegranates.Multan is also known as “The city of living craft” because of the best hand made things as Khussas, embroidered dresses and blue pottery and tiles.Most interesting the city of Multan is surrounded by the brick wall and having six major gates Bohar gate, Pak gate, Haram gate, Dehli gate,Lohari gate and Daulat this fort is known as the Multan Fort.

Multan is famous due to the shrines so called as “the city of Saints and Shrines”, there are many as “Shrine of Syed Yousaf Gardez”, Shrine of Hameed-ud-din,Shire of Pir Sakhi Shah Hassan, Shrine of Abu Hassan Hafiz Jamal-ud-din (Musa Pak Shaeed), Shrine of Syed Sham-ud-din (“Shah Shams Sabzwari”) and many more but most famous shrines become the “Shrine of Bahaudin Zakriya” the famous Sufi in Islam who travelled from Mecca to Multan on foot and another Sufi shrine as “Shrine of Shah Rukan e Alam” , grandson of Baha ud Din Zakriya the man who is considered as the glory of Islam and his tomb is considered as the master piece.The dome of the shrine of the Shah Rukn Azam become the worlds second most largest dome.

As the Multan is famous due to the shrines so the important shrine in the terroritory of Multan is the tomb of Bibi Jawini in Uch Sharif that is also a remarkable sign of history.
